AnalogOut Class Reference
[Drivers]
An analog output, used for setting the voltage on a pin. More...
#include <AnalogOut.h>
Public Member Functions | |
AnalogOut (PinName pin) | |
Create an AnalogOut connected to the specified pin. | |
void | write (float value) |
Set the output voltage, specified as a percentage (float) | |
void | write_u16 (unsigned short value) |
Set the output voltage, represented as an unsigned short in the range [0x0, 0xFFFF]. | |
float | read () |
Return the current output voltage setting, measured as a percentage (float) | |
AnalogOut & | operator= (float percent) |
An operator shorthand for write() | |
operator float () | |
An operator shorthand for read() |
Detailed Description
An analog output, used for setting the voltage on a pin.
Synchronization level: Thread safe
Example:
// Make a sawtooth output #include "mbed.h" AnalogOut tri(p18); int main() { while(1) { tri = tri + 0.01; wait_us(1); if(tri == 1) { tri = 0; } } }
